Honey Tree says that it's a monster frame of 2. So is it 463-2= 461, and then 230 flips and walk up to the tree?
To start, it would be 463-2=461. To get you to an even frame, take 128 steps with 5 party members to advance 5 frames. Make sure you finish right in front of the tree. 461-5=456/2=228 journal flips. So to summarize, take 128 steps with 5 in your party, and then do 228 journal flips. Of course you would have to make sure you're in an area without NPCs or with NPCs that you can battle to stabilize.I'm RNGing a female combee and I can't get the correct number of flips and I'm hitting my time and delay

Yeah, first you have to get the guy to put your target pokemon in the garden. Then, set the clock to 23:59 and let the day roll over in game. Talk to him again, and he'll put a new pokemon in the garden, save. Now your target should be on slot 7 while the new one will take slot 6. Then you can change the date/time as needed, just don't let the time roll over again to a new day or your target will no longer be in the garden and you'll have to do it over again.Has anyone been able to catch trophy garden pokemon with an encounter slot of 7?
